Auzar and Abysmass are part of a bigger original setting I’m writing and planning and with time you’ll se more of them (and all the other characters) Here are both in mortal form but they look quite different when they don’t have to blend with mortal beings. Auzar used to be the Herald of an Eldritch Star who desired to reach the highest level of godhood, but after its (and their) death, they started a new existence elsewhere, leaving behind their past and people. Abysmass is an Eldritch Blackhole born from the death of the forementioned deity, the one who originally killed Auzar who has spent plenty of time on a genocidal crusade (but I swear, it’s a lot more complicated than this.) At one point he will reach the mortal realm, seeking for something long lost. (I need to find this saga a name... or a placeholder name, I dunno.)
